Package dependencies are no longer added to test plan
Environment:
Windows 10, 64-bit
OpenTAP 9.15.1 (not reproduced on 9.14)
Steps to reproduce:
- Install Demonstration
- Add a Charge step
- Save the test plan
- Verify test plan XML
Actual result:
Demonstration is not a package dependency chargetest.TapPlan
<?xml version="1.0" encoding="utf-8"?>
<TestPlan type="OpenTap.TestPlan" Locked="false">
<Steps>
<TestStep type="OpenTap.Plugins.Demo.Battery.ChargeStep" Version="9.0.5+3cab80c8" Id="1fa00ecb-288f-4d03-9a0b-85c57452a277">
<Current>10</Current>
<Voltage>4.2</Voltage>
<TargetCellVoltageMargin>0.1</TargetCellVoltageMargin>
<MeasurementInterval>0.2</MeasurementInterval>
<PowerAnalyzer />
<Enabled>true</Enabled>
<Name>Charge</Name>
<ChildTestSteps />
<BreakConditions>Inherit</BreakConditions>
</TestStep>
</Steps>
<BreakConditions>Inherit</BreakConditions>
<OpenTap.Description />
<Package.Dependencies>
<Package Name="OpenTAP" Version="9.15.1+b41dd9c7" />
</Package.Dependencies>
</TestPlan>
Expected result:
Other remarks: